A COPPER-CONSTANTAN THERMOCOUPLE REFERENCE JUNCTION TEMPERATURE COMPENSATOR.
[In Chinese. / En chinois.]
Author(s) : ZHANG G. Z.
Type of article: Article
Summary
THIS THERMOCOUPLE IS BASED ON THE COMPENSATING BRIDGE METHOD IN WHICH A THERMISTOR IS USED. OVER AN AMBIENT OF 273 TO 313 K (0 TO 40 DEG C) THE MAXIMUM ERROR OF COMPENSATOR IS LOWER THAN ABOUT 7 MICROVOLT CORRESPONDING TO ABOUT O. 18 K (0.18 DEG C) AND THE MAXIMUM TOTAL ERROR IS ABOUT 8 MICROVOLT CORRESPONDING TO ABOUT 0.2 K (0.2 DEG C). -DETAILS OF THE OPERATING PRINCIPLE, DESIGN AND CALIBRATION TESTS ARE DESCRIBED AND A SET OF FORMULAE ARE USED TO CALCULATE THE COMPENSATING CURVE.
